首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

手机版网站:调整屏幕大小

回答:

关于调整屏幕大小,这涉及到前端开发、后端开发、软件测试、数据库、服务器运维、云原生、网络通信、网络安全、音视频、多媒体处理、人工智能、物联网、移动开发、存储、区块链、元宇宙等多个领域的知识。以下是一些建议:

  1. 前端开发:使用媒体查询(Media Queries)来调整屏幕大小。媒体查询允许CSS根据设备特性(如屏幕大小和分辨率)来应用不同的样式。
代码语言:css
复制

@media screen and (max-width: 768px) {

代码语言:txt
复制
 /* 小于等于768px屏幕宽度的样式 */

}

@media screen and (min-width: 769px) and (max-width: 1024px) {

代码语言:txt
复制
 /* 大于768px小于等于1024px屏幕宽度的样式 */

}

代码语言:txt
复制
  1. 后端开发:调整数据库、存储和缓存策略以适应不同屏幕大小。例如,你可以使用分页、按需加载或延迟加载数据,以减轻移动设备的处理负担。
  2. 软件测试:测试应用程序在不同屏幕大小和分辨率下的性能和兼容性。使用自动化和手动测试方法,确保应用程序在各种设备上正常运行。
  3. 数据库:使用优化过的数据库查询和索引策略,以支持不同设备上的查询需求。例如,对经常用于查询的列创建索引以提高查询速度。
  4. 服务器运维:针对不同的屏幕大小配置服务器,确保能够承受高并发和大流量。
  5. 云原生:使用容器化技术(如Docker和Kubernetes)和编排平台,实现应用的灵活部署和伸缩。
  6. 网络通信:使用优化的TCP/IP协议和HTTP/2协议,提高页面加载速度和性能。
  7. 网络安全:确保应用程序和数据在传输和存储过程中受到加密和防护,以应对潜在的网络攻击。
  8. 音视频:针对移动端和桌面端开发优化的音视频编码和解码方案,确保多媒体内容在不同设备上顺畅播放。
  9. 多媒体处理:使用GPU加速和多媒体处理库(如OpenCL、CUDA或MediaKit)在不同设备上加速多媒体内容的处理。
  10. 人工智能:使用针对移动设备和IoT设备优化的机器学习框架和算法,实现轻量级的人工智能应用。
  11. 物联网:针对低功耗和低资源占用的物联网设备,开发优化的物联网解决方案。
  12. 移动开发:使用跨平台移动开发框架(如React Native、Flutter或Xamarin),实现跨多种移动设备的应用开发。
  13. 存储:使用针对移动设备优化的本地存储和数据库解决方案,如SQLite、Realm或Firebase。
  14. 区块链:开发基于区块链技术的去中心化应用,如智能合约和加密货币。
  15. 元宇宙:构建基于虚拟现实和增强现实技术的沉浸式多模态应用。

要充分利用腾讯云云开发平台,请访问 腾讯云云开发平台官网

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券